Instructions

1️⃣ Cook the Potatoes

  • Heat 1 tbsp butter in a large skillet over medium heat.
  • Add diced potatoes, paprika, garlic powder, salt, and pepper.
  • Cook for about 10 minutes, stirring occasionally, until golden brown.

2️⃣ Add the Chicken

  • Push the potatoes to one side of the skillet.
  • Add the remaining 1 tbsp butter and the chicken pieces.
  • Cook for 5-7 minutes, stirring occasionally, until the chicken is golden and cooked through.
  • Add the minced garlic and cook for another minute.

3️⃣ Cheesy Goodness

  • Sprinkle shredded cheese over the chicken and potatoes.
  • Cover the skillet for 2 minutes, until the cheese is melted and gooey.

4️⃣ Garnish & Serve

  • Sprinkle with fresh parsley and serve warm!
